Nickie Harte Kelly The Emerald Dawn have released another incredibly gorgeous album. A reflection on the nature of time, all of the tracks have a sense of eternity. There are only three pieces of music here, but the opener is a sweeping & elegant epic suite of just over 23 minutes. Male and female vocals, piano and other keyboards, flute, acoustic & electric guitars, tenor & soprano sax, fretted & fretless bass, and drums make up the band. Favorite track: Out of Time.

credits

released September 23, 2023

Musicians/Composer:

Tree Stewart: keyboards, Roli Seaboard, flute, vocals
Ally Carter: guitars, tenor and soprano saxophones, keyboards
Dave Greenaway: 6 string fretless and fretted basses
Tom Jackson: drums
